Abstract

This study analyzes the role of Artificial Intelligence (AI) in supporting the managerial decision-making process, particularly in relation to business ethics. Technological advancements have significantly impacted the business world, especially in managerial decision-making. This study identifies the influence of AI on management, including work efficiency, reduced subjectivity, and business strategy optimization. The findings indicate that AI can effectively support office managerial activities. However, AI implementation also presents several ethical challenges, such as algorithmic bias, decision-making transparency, and data security concerns for both companies and customers. This study uses a qualitative-descriptive research design with a literature review approach. The literature review was conducted by collecting articles from journals indexed in Google Scholar and relevant to the research objectives in the last few years (2017–2024).
